The private assessment procedure typically follows a structured course. Here is a summary of what to expect throughout each phase:
Step-by-Step Assessment Process
Initial Consultation:
The specific or family meets a psychologist or psychiatrist to discuss issues and collect appropriate history.
Comprehensive Evaluation:
This generally includes:Standardized behavioral questionnairesClinical interviewsCognitive and neuropsychological testing
Feedback Session:
Results are talked about in information, including the existence of ADHD, any co-existing conditions, and recommendations.
Treatment Planning:
If ADHD is identified, the expert will advise treatment alternatives, which may include behavioral treatment, medication, or way of life interventions.What to Bring to the Assessment

While there are lots of benefits to seeking a Private Assessment Adhd assessment, there are also constraints to think about:
Cost: Private assessments can be expensive, and insurance protection may differ.
Absence of Universality: Different assessors might utilize differing techniques, which can sometimes result in inconsistent results.
